Delrin® FG100 NC010 is a High Viscosity Acetal Homopolymer.
Polymer Name: Polyacetal Homopolymer (POM)
Processing Methods: Injection Molding
Flexural Modulus: 2700.0 MPa

Processing Notes
Injection Molding
Drying is recommended, but not necessary for newly opened packaging stored in a dry location.
Follow the drying guidelines above in the following cases
- If moisture is above the Processing Moisture Content recommendation,
- When a resin container is damaged,
- When the material is not properly stored in a dry place at room temperature, or
- When packaging stays open for a significant time.
Properties
Physical Properties
Value | Units | Test Method / Conditions | |
Moulding Shrinkage - Normal | 1.9 | % | ISO 294-4, 2577 |
Moulding Shrinkage - Parallel | 2.0 | % | ISO 294-4, 2577 |
Melt Volume-Flow Rate - MVFR (190°C/2.16 kg) | 1.9 | cm³/10min | ISO 1133 |
Melt Mass-Flow Rate - MFR (190°C/2.16 kg) | 2.3 | g/10min | ISO 1133 |
Mechanical Properties
Value | Units | Test Method / Conditions | |
Charpy Impact Strength (23°C) | N | kJ/m² | ISO 179/1eU |
Charpy Impact Strength (-30°C) | N | kJ/m² | ISO 179/1eU |
Tensile Modulus | 3100.0 | MPa | ISO 527-1/-2 |
Poisson's Ratio | 0.37 | - | - |
Yield Stress | 71.0 | MPa | ISO 527-1/-2 |
Yield Strain | 25.0 | % | ISO 527-1/-2 |
Nominal Strain at Break | 45.0 | % | ISO 527-1/-2 |
Flexural Modulus | 2700.0 | MPa | ISO 178 |
Tensile Creep Modulus (1h) | 2900.0 | MPa | ISO 899-1 |
Tensile Creep Modulus (1000h) | 1600.0 | MPa | ISO 899-1 |
Charpy Notched Impact Strength (23°C) | 14.0 | kJ/m² | ISO 179/1eA |
Charpy Notched Impact Strength (-30°C) | 11.0 | kJ/m² | ISO 179/1eA |
Thermal Properties
Value | Units | Test Method / Conditions | |
Coefficient of Linear Thermal Expansion - Normal | 110.0 | E-6/K | ISO 11359-1/-2 |
Melting Temperature (10°C/Min) | 178.0 | °C | ISO 11357-1/-3 |
Temperature of Deflection Under Load (0.45 Mpa) | 165.0 | °C | ISO 75-1/-2 |
Coefficient of Linear Thermal Expanison - Parallel | 110.0 | E-6/K | ISO 11359-1/-2 |
Temperature of Deflection Under Load (1.8 Mpa) | 98.0 | °C | ISO 75-1/-2 |
Relative Temperature Index - Electrical (0.75 mm) | 50.0 | °C | UL 746B |
Relative Temperature Index - Electrical (1.5 mm) | 105.0 | °C | UL 746B |
Relative Temperature Index - Electrical (3 mm) | 105.0 | °C | UL 746B |
Relative Temperature Index - Electrical (6 mm) | 105.0 | °C | UL 746B |
Relative Temperature Index - Impact (0.75 mm) | 50.0 | °C | UL 746B |
Relative Temperature Index - Impact (1.5 mm) | 85.0 | °C | UL 746B |
Relative Temperature Index - Impact (3 mm) | 85.0 | °C | UL 746B |
Relative Temperature Index - Impact (6 mm) | 85.0 | °C | UL 746B |
Relative Temperature Index - Strength (0.75 mm) | 50.0 | °C | UL 746B |
Relative Temperature Index - Strength (1.5 mm) | 90.0 | °C | UL 746B |
Relative Temperature Index - Strength (3 mm) | 90.0 | °C | UL 746B |
Relative Temperature Index - Strength (6 mm) | 90.0 | °C | UL 746B |
Flammability
Value | Units | Test Method / Conditions | |
Thickness Tested | 1.5 | mm | IEC 60695-11-10 |
Burning Behaviour (Thickness h) | HB | class | IEC 60695-11-10 |
Burning Behaviour (1.5 mm, Nominal Thickness) | HB | class | IEC 60695-11-10 |
Thickness Tested | 0.75 | mm | IEC 60695-11-10 |
Ul Recognition | Yes | - | UL 94 |
Other Properties
Value | Units | Test Method / Conditions | |
Humidity Absorption (2 mm) | 0.2 | % | Sim. to ISO 62 |
Water Absorption (2 mm) | 0.9 | % | Sim. to ISO 62 |
Density | 1420.0 | kg/m³ | ISO 1183 |
Processing Information (Extrusion)
Value | Units | Test Method / Conditions | |
Melt Temperature Range | 195 - 205 | °C | - |
Drying Temperature | 75 - 85 | °C | - |
Drying Time (Dehumidified Dryer) | 2 .0 - 4 | h | - |
Processing Moisture Content | ≤ 0.2 | % | - |
Melt Temperature Optimum | 200.0 | °C | - |
Processing Information (Injection Molding)
Value | Units | Test Method / Conditions | |
Hold Pressure Range | 90 - 110 | MPa | - |
Drying Temperature | 80.0 | °C | - |
Drying Recommended | Yes | - | - |
Drying Time (Dehumidified Dryer) | 2 .0 - 4 | h | - |
Melt Temperature Optimum | 215.0 | °C | - |
Min. Melt Temperature | 210.0 | °C | - |
Max. Melt Temperature | 220.0 | °C | - |
Mold Temperature Optimum | 90.0 | °C | - |
Min. Mould Temperature | 80.0 | °C | - |
Max. Mould Temperature | 100.0 | °C | - |
Annealing Time - Optional | 30.0 | min/mm | - |
Annealing Temperature | 160.0 | °C | - |
Processing Moisture Content | ≤ 0.2 | % | - |
Hold Pressure Time | 8.0 | s/mm | - |
